Byju Raveendran Now 3rd Richest Eduction Entrepreneur in the World. Know His Inspiring Story

Hurun Global Rich List 2022: Jumping 916 ranks over the last two years and with a wealth of US$3.3 billion, Byju Raveendran and family have been ranked as the 3rd third richest entrepreneur from the education sector in the world.

This year, Byju’s acquired Aakash Educational Services for US$1bn, acquired Great Learning for US$600mn, and acquired US-based digital reading platform Epic Games for US$500mn.

BYJU’S The Learning App is an edtech startup founded by Bjyu Raveendran in 2011. Son of physics and mathematics teachers from Azhikode town in Kannur district of Kerala, Byju Raveendran was a math teacher who turned an entrepreneur.

The edtech company is valued at around $4 million–$6 million, making Byju one of the richest young entrepreneurs in India. It has about 12,000 employees and trainees.

BYJU’S has been backed by investors like Mark Zuckerberg and Tencent. The BYJU’S application, focused on school children from grades one to twelve (K-12), has enlisted a total of over 64 million downloads.
